Chris3312
Nouveau Maker
Nouveau Maker
Messages : 2
Inscription : 02 sept. 2020, 16:17
Imprimante(s) 3D : : En fabrication

Problème avec mon axe Y

02 sept. 2020, 16:32

Bonjour à tous!!

Voila je me suis lancé depuis peu dans la fabrication d'une imprimante 3d sur le modèle carthésien.
Cela fait 3 mois que j'arpente les forums, les tutos, et autres sources d'informations. Je pense touché presque au but, mais malheureusement je rencontre un problème ne me permettant toujours pas d'imprimer une pièce correctement.
Il s'agit de l'axe Y qui je pense n'est pas bon pour deux raisons:

- lors du lancement de l'impression un bruit de blocage s'entend
- la pièce s'imprime au milieu de l'axe x mais pas de l'axe y, cela commence depuis l'home

Comme si l'axe y ne peut pas aller au millieu, j'ai essayer d'inverser les moteur sur marlin mais impossible.

pour info:

- Arduino mega sur ramps 1.4
- moteur nema 17
- marlin 1.1

en ce qui concerne le code, voici un extrait:

// Mechanical endstop with COM to ground and NC to Signal uses "false" here (most common setup).
#define X_MIN_ENDSTOP_INVERTING true // set to true to invert the logic of the endstop.
#define Y_MIN_ENDSTOP_INVERTING false // set to true to invert the logic of the endstop.
#define Z_MIN_ENDSTOP_INVERTING true // set to true to invert the logic of the endstop.
#define X_MAX_ENDSTOP_INVERTING false // set to true to invert the logic of the endstop.
#define Y_MAX_ENDSTOP_INVERTING false // set to true to invert the logic of the endstop.
#define Z_MAX_ENDSTOP_INVERTING false // set to true to invert the logic of the endstop.
#define Z_MIN_PROBE_ENDSTOP_INVERTING false // set to true to invert the logic of the probe.

#define DEFAULT_AXIS_STEPS_PER_UNIT { 80, 80, 400, 101.85 }

#define DEFAULT_MAX_FEEDRATE { 200, 200, 3, 25 }

#define DEFAULT_MAX_ACCELERATION { 800, 800, 100, 2000 }

#define DEFAULT_ACCELERATION 500 // X, Y, Z and E acceleration for printing moves
#define DEFAULT_RETRACT_ACCELERATION 1000 // E acceleration for retracts
#define DEFAULT_TRAVEL_ACCELERATION 500 // X, Y, Z acceleration for travel (non printing) moves

#define DEFAULT_XJERK 10.0
#define DEFAULT_YJERK 10.0
#define DEFAULT_ZJERK 0.4
#define DEFAULT_EJERK 5.0

#define DISABLE_X false
#define DISABLE_Y false
#define DISABLE_Z false
// Warn on display about possibly reduced accuracy
//#define DISABLE_REDUCED_ACCURACY_WARNING

// @section extruder

#define DISABLE_E false // For all extruders
#define DISABLE_INACTIVE_EXTRUDER true // Keep only the active extruder enabled.

// @section machine

// Invert the stepper direction. Change (or reverse the motor connector) if an axis goes the wrong way.
#define INVERT_X_DIR true
#define INVERT_Y_DIR false
#define INVERT_Z_DIR true


je vous remercie par avance pour votre aide car cela me tient à coeur d'y arriver...

cordialement,

Christophe

Revenir à « Bloqué(e) dans le projet? »

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 1 invité